A 1959 Wisconsin state law required that all school districts have an attached high school in their district. In practice this meant that school districts without a high school either had to merge with districts that did, or build their own by a July 1962 deadline. Appleton School

Appleton Area School District serves 16,281 students in 15 elementary schools, 3 middle schools, 3 high schools and 14 recognized charter schools. The district spends $ 9,403 per pupil and has 16 students for every full-time equivalent teacher. It has a grades 9-12 dropout rate of 2.1% as of

In 1961 the Red Star School
District was attached to the Appleton School District, after a vote to attach failed in 1959. At that time a new larger school was proposed by the school district, but building this never came to fruition, and the 1961 vote to attach succeeded.
325:. Situated in the heart of the Fox River Valley of northeast Wisconsin, the AASD serves the city of Appleton and its nearly 75,000 residents. The Superintendent of Schools is Greg Hartjes and the current board president is Kay S. Eggert.

Richmond School (1441 E John St., 1886–1952), named for the mayor of
Appleton at the time, G. N. Richmond. Replaced at the same site by current Richmond Elementary School, opened 1953.

Fifth Ward School (819 W. Elsie St., 1895–1967, 1969–1976), renamed Washington School in 1925. Still standing as Washington Plaza Apartments.
632:
Ryan High School (120 E. Harris St., 1881–January 26, 1904), completely destroyed by fire. Replaced on the same site by Union High School.
